Thinking about moving on from breast feeding or just cutting back a little? We've got some great tips from mums like you and experts on how to move your baby onto bottles.
But no matter how much you love it, eventually the time comes to cut back on breastfeeding or stop completely, whether it’s because you’re going back to work, your baby is losing interest, or you simply want the freedom to leave him with someone else for a few hours, knowing he won’t go hungry.
But if your little one is used to mummy’s milk and nothing else, making the switch from breast to bottle can be a difficult time for both of you – physically and emotionally.
So, to help you along the way, we’ve rounded up everything you need to know about moving your baby onto bottles, either part-time or completely.
